首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ql如何避免磁盘阵列损坏数据库

MySQL避免磁盘阵列损坏数据库的方法包括以下几点:

  1. RAID(磁盘阵列)技术:使用RAID技术可以提高磁盘的可靠性和冗余性。常用的RAID级别包括RAID 0、RAID 1、RAID 5、RAID 10等。RAID 1和RAID 10可以提供数据的冗余备份,即将数据同时写入多个磁盘,一旦某个磁盘损坏,仍然可以通过其他磁盘上的备份数据进行恢复。RAID 5则通过分布校验码实现数据的冗余备份。在使用MySQL时,可以选择合适的RAID级别来提高数据的安全性。
  2. 定期备份:定期备份数据库是非常重要的安全措施,可以保证在发生数据丢失或数据库损坏时能够快速恢复。可以通过使用MySQL提供的工具,如mysqldump命令或者使用第三方工具来进行数据库备份。备份频率可以根据业务需求和数据变更频率来定,一般建议每日备份,并将备份数据存储在安全的地方,如云存储服务。
  3. 监控和预警:建立有效的监控系统来实时监控数据库的运行状态和性能指标,及时发现异常情况并采取措施。可以使用MySQL自带的性能监控工具如Performance Schema和sys schema,也可以使用第三方监控工具。通过设置合理的阈值和警报规则,可以在数据库发生异常时及时通知管理员,以便快速采取应对措施。
  4. 控制权限和加强安全性:在数据库中设置合适的用户权限和访问控制是保护数据安全的重要措施。合理划分用户角色,限制用户的操作权限,避免误操作或者恶意操作对数据库造成损坏。此外,定期更新数据库密码,使用复杂的密码策略,并采用加密传输等安全措施,可以进一步加强数据库的安全性。

腾讯云提供了多个相关产品和服务用于数据库的安全和可靠性保障:

  1. 云数据库MySQL:腾讯云提供的云数据库MySQL是一种高性能、可扩展、高可靠的关系型数据库服务。支持自动备份、容灾备份、数据迁移、数据恢复等功能,可以方便地进行数据库的管理和维护。
  2. 云存储服务COS:腾讯云对象存储(Cloud Object Storage,COS)是一种安全、可靠、低成本的云端存储服务,可用于存储数据库备份文件。可以设置数据冗余、数据加密等功能,确保数据的安全可靠。

以上是关于如何避免磁盘阵列损坏数据库的方法和腾讯云相关产品的介绍。请注意,本回答仅供参考,具体的方案和产品选择还需根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券